I tried lettuce in small amounts at 5 weeks. I didn't have any problems and now I eat it daily. Start with iceberg in small pieces and then make your way to romaine, and spinach, etc.

I can eat the white part of iceberg with no problem. The lighter (in weight) and greener it is (vs. white and crunchy) the less I can do.

Use an oil based dressing, it makes a huge difference for how it goes down. Girards Chinese chicken salad Dressing... I put it on anything I question if it will go down and that stuff just makes it slide right through. :)
